Subject: [PATCH] cpufreq: mediatek: correct voltages for MT7622 and MT7623
The MT6380 regulator typically used together with MT7622 does not
support the current maximum processor and SRAM voltage in the cpufreq
driver (1360000uV).
For MT7622 limit processor and SRAM supply voltages to 1350000uV to
avoid having the tracking algorithm request unsupported voltages from
the regulator.
On MT7623 there is no separate SRAM supply and the maximum voltage used
is 1300000uV. Create dedicated platform data for MT7623 to cover that
case as well.
Fixes: 0883426fd07e3 ("cpufreq: mediatek: Raise proc and sram max voltage for MT7622/7623")
Suggested-by: Jia-wei Chang <Jia-wei.Chang@mediatek.com>
Signed-off-by: Daniel Golle <daniel@makrotopia.org>
---
drivers/cpufreq/mediatek-cpufreq.c | 13 ++++++++++---
1 file changed, 10 insertions(+), 3 deletions(-)
--- a/drivers/cpufreq/mediatek-cpufreq.c
+++ b/drivers/cpufreq/mediatek-cpufreq.c
@@ -696,9 +696,16 @@ static const struct mtk_cpufreq_platform
static const struct mtk_cpufreq_platform_data mt7622_platform_data = {
.min_volt_shift = 100000,
.max_volt_shift = 200000,
- .proc_max_volt = 1360000,
+ .proc_max_volt = 1350000,
.sram_min_volt = 0,
- .sram_max_volt = 1360000,
+ .sram_max_volt = 1350000,
+ .ccifreq_supported = false,
+};
+
+static const struct mtk_cpufreq_platform_data mt7623_platform_data = {
+ .min_volt_shift = 100000,
+ .max_volt_shift = 200000,
+ .proc_max_volt = 1300000,
.ccifreq_supported = false,
};
@@ -743,7 +750,7 @@ static const struct of_device_id mtk_cpu
{ .compatible = "mediatek,mt2701", .data = &mt2701_platform_data },
{ .compatible = "mediatek,mt2712", .data = &mt2701_platform_data },
{ .compatible = "mediatek,mt7622", .data = &mt7622_platform_data },
- { .compatible = "mediatek,mt7623", .data = &mt7622_platform_data },
+ { .compatible = "mediatek,mt7623", .data = &mt7623_platform_data },
{ .compatible = "mediatek,mt7988", .data = &mt7988_platform_data },
{ .compatible = "mediatek,mt8167", .data = &mt8516_platform_data },
{ .compatible = "mediatek,mt817x", .data = &mt2701_platform_data },

Subject: [PATCH] cpufreq: mediatek: don't request unsupported voltage
PMICs on MT7622 and MT7623 boards only support up to 1350000uV despite
the SoC's processor and SRAM voltage can be up to 1360000uV. As a
work-around specify max. processor and SRAM voltage as 1350000uV to
avoid requesting an unsupported voltage from the regulator.
Signed-off-by: Daniel Golle <daniel@makrotopia.org>
---
drivers/cpufreq/mediatek-cpufreq.c | 4 ++--
1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)
--- a/drivers/cpufreq/mediatek-cpufreq.c
+++ b/drivers/cpufreq/mediatek-cpufreq.c
@@ -696,9 +696,9 @@ static const struct mtk_cpufreq_platform
static const struct mtk_cpufreq_platform_data mt7622_platform_data = {
.min_volt_shift = 100000,
.max_volt_shift = 200000,
- .proc_max_volt = 1360000,
+ .proc_max_volt = 1350000,
.sram_min_volt = 0,
- .sram_max_volt = 1360000,
+ .sram_max_volt = 1350000,
.ccifreq_supported = false,
};
